Bill overview
The Supporting Premature Infant Nutrition Act of 2024 aims to ensure that premature infants receive the nutrition they need by requiring no-cost coverage for human milk fortifier. This bill amends several key sections of the Social Security Act and the Public Health Service Act to include human milk fortifier as a covered medical expense under Medicaid, the Children’s Health Insurance Program (CHIP), and group health plans. Specifically, it mandates coverage beginning January 1, 2025, and prohibits cost-sharing for this essential product.
